Q: Is 8,421,698 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 8,421,698 is not a prime number.

Why is 8,421,698 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 8421698 can be evenly divided by 1 2 17 34 247,697 495,394 4,210,849 and 8,421,698, with no remainder.

Since 8,421,698 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,421,698, it is not a prime number.
